自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

天上满是飞机

闻道有先后,术业有专攻,仅此而已

  • 博客(21)
  • 资源 (1)
  • 收藏
  • 关注

转载 分治算法--循环赛日程表

package divideConquer;public class ScheduleRoundRobin { /* there will n team competition,you must design * a schedule to fill the bill * 1.every team must play with other n-1 team

2012-02-28 15:34:22 1106

原创 Scanner 中 next()与nextLine()的用法

当next ()  与 nextLine() 一起使用时要注意: next() 在 nextLine 之前使用时,next 扫描空格或换行之前的字符,并没有读入"\n" , 而nextLine 则要从"\n" 开始读入,所以得不到数据、正确方法:int n = cin.nextInt();while(str = cin.nextLine().equles("")){

2012-02-27 13:09:23 954

转载 并查集--学习详解

并查集学习:l        并查集:(union-find sets)转载:http://www.cnblogs.com/cherish_yimi/archive/2009/10/11/1580839.html 利用并查集求kruskal 算法:http://www.slyar.com/blog/kruskal-disjoint-sets-c.html一种简单的用途广泛的集合.

2012-02-27 07:03:42 363

原创 堆排序

package arithmetic;import java.io.PrintStream;import java.math.*;import java.util.Arrays;/* * 小顶堆的自适应程序 * */public class Heap { /* * data @ 待排序的数组 * s @ 除 data[s] 均满足堆的特性

2012-02-25 16:36:25 424

转载 理解Java常量池--从JVM原理上理解字符串的比较

http://www.open-open.com/home/space-4097-do-blog-id-1336.html

2012-02-25 11:08:39 293

转载 设计模式——装饰设计模式

装饰器模式的设计我们首先创建一个接口,它为将用于装饰器的类创建蓝图。然后仅仅实现该接口的基本功能。到目前为止我们得到了一个将带有装饰器的蓝图类��?创建一个包��?聚合关系)该接口类型的一个属性。该类的构造方法将该类型接口的实例赋值给该属性��? 该类为装饰器的基类。现在你可以扩展该类,然后创建你所需的具体的装饰器类。具体的装饰器类将添加它自己的方法。在之前或之后执行它自己的方法,然后具体

2012-02-23 20:10:13 535

转载 Java 回调函数

在C或者C++中回调函数的定义:程序在调用一个函数时,将自己的函数的地址作为参数传递给程序调用的函数时(那么这个自己的函数称回调函数)Java中没有指针,不能传递方法的地址,一般采用接口回调实现:把实现某一接口的类创建的对象的引用赋给该接口声明的接口变量,那么该接口变量就可以调用被类实现的接口的方法。实现回调的原理简介如下:首先创建一个回调对象,然后再创建一个控制器对象,将

2012-02-23 15:42:27 421

原创 背包问题

package greed;import java.util.*;public class Pack { public static void getPack(int v[],int w[],int n,int max) { for(int i=0;i<n;i++) for(int j=0;j<n-i-1;j++) if((double)v[j]/w[j

2012-02-23 10:25:07 388

原创 J2EE 中XML标签库

<%String path = request.getContextPath();String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";%> "> My JSP 'out.jsp'

2012-02-22 19:25:16 561

原创 贪心--会场安排问题

package greed;public class Room { public static void sort(int begin[],int end[],int n) { for(int i=0;i<n;i++) for(int j=0;j<n-i-1;j++) { if(end[j]>=end[j+1]) { int

2012-02-21 14:04:40 2467

原创 J2EE 时间格式化

package home;import java.text.DateFormat;import java.util.Calendar;import java.util.Date;import java.util.TimeZone;import java.text.SimpleDateFormat;public class MyFormat { public sta

2012-02-21 08:06:33 490

原创 J2EE Scope 存取范围

<%String path = request.getContextPath();String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";%> "> 变量的取值范围

2012-02-20 20:19:55 509

原创 Java 中 抽象类与 接口的应用

User.java package admin;public interface User { public static int dd = 2000; public abstract String getId(); // 在接品中加不加abstract 都一样。因为接口中默认的修饰符为 abstract public abstract void setId(Stri

2012-02-19 10:14:16 480

转载 Java面试题目

第一,谈谈final, finally, finalize的区别。 第二,Anonymous Inner Class (匿名内部类) 是否可以extends(继承)其它类,是否可以implements(实现)interface(接口)?第三,Static Nested Class 和 Inner Class的不同,说得越多越好(面试题有的很笼统)。 第四,&和&&的区别。

2012-02-19 09:35:49 413

转载 JavaBean 报错

Error:The value for the useBean class attribute is invalidDescription:在使用JSP的标签的时候发生如上错误,说我指定的那个javaBean是无效的,非法的。可是我再三检查了标签的各种属性,100%正确!Accuse:在网上找到大侠的给予的几种原因:1、JDK版本问题,在使用的时候,TOMCAT解析后实

2012-02-18 09:56:46 952

转载 errorPage的使用

Error Page的使用來源:凌群 cww整理 當JSP程式導向到錯誤訊息網頁時,JSP Engine會將例外物件放入request 物件中傳到錯誤訊息網頁,此時你只要在錯誤訊息網頁的page編譯指令中,將isErrorPage屬性設為true,這樣就可以用預設的exception 物件取得錯誤訊息,因為當你將 isErrorPage的屬性設為true時,jsp engine

2012-02-17 16:52:43 2835

转载 JSP中如何解决相对路径的??

在JSP中的如果使用 "相对路径" 则有可能会出现问题.因为 网页中的 "相对路径" , 他是相对于 "URL请求的地址" 去寻找资源.上面这句话是什么意思呢 ? 举个例子: 假如我们有一个项目: MyApp 在该项目下, 有一个jsp文件夹 该文件夹下包括: login.jsp // 登陆页面 register.jps // 注册页面我们在浏览器中输入地址 (

2012-02-16 16:28:08 862

转载 查看网站服务器配置

在这个“http://uptime.netcraft.com/up/graph?site=”网站后面输入你想要查询的网站地址,比如你想查163的,就是:http://uptime.netcraft.com/up/graph?site=www.163.com 打开它

2012-02-16 11:34:40 1185

原创 java web 中的编码与路径问题

java Web 中的编码问题: 1.对于通过GET传值 时要得到传递过来的中文的做法一般是以下方式 String name = new String(request.getParameter("name").getBytes("ISO-8859-1"),"UTF-8"); 这样上面传过来值经过 两次编码就可以得到了原来的中文字符 还有一种比较简单的做法就是在tomc

2012-02-15 21:47:05 757

转载 各公司校园招聘题目

从2011年7月底从学校出来到北京找实习和工作,到现在差不多半年了。期间参加了大大小小许多家公司的校园招聘,由于自己的实力问题没能拿到一个Offer,好在运气不错,最后拿到了所在实习公司Offer,对我而言已经非常理想,我也很满意,也算是不错的收获吧。现在对参加过的一些公司的笔试、面试进行简答的整理和总结,以供大家参考。面试中常问的非技术类问题:1.简单介绍一下你自己。2.对自己做个评

2012-02-15 13:15:08 1108

原创 Servlet 乱码问题

response.setContentType("text/html"); //编码 response.setCharacterEncoding("GBK"); PrintWriter out = response.getWriter();为啥我把response.setCharacterEncoding("GBK");写在PrintWriter那句话后面就不行呢?

2012-02-14 16:06:47 276

文件的切割与合并

通过java 中输入输出流来进行文件的切割与合并 文件的分割与合并 * 1.文件的分割,原理是用输入流去读取文件,将读取规定大小的流再输出支指定的文件,直到整个把整个文件读取结束. * 2.文件合并,文件的合并原理与分割正好想反,就是把所有的文件都读取到一个输入流中,然后再把输入流中的东西全部输出到 *   同一个文件输出流中,这样就可以把分割的文件合并到一个文件中去了. 并且文件的大小和原来也会一样 .  * 3.上面的程序我试着分割一个600多M 的电影,分割是成功了,但只是分割的第一个文件可以播放,而后面的几个文件都不可以播放,我也不知道为什么, * 可能是视频文件里面有什么自定的格式吧...不过分割后再把所有的文件合并,合并后文件大小和之前一样,而且还可以插入,说明文件没有分割坏 * 至于单个的文件为什么不能插入,这个以后用到的时候再去研究..现在还是把Java的基础搞懂再说.....  * 2011.10.21 9:43

2011-10-21

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除